#1. CaseTrust Renovation Business Accreditation Scheme
Design: Design NEU
The CaseTrust Renovation Business Accreditation Scheme, established by the Consumers Association of Singapore (CASE), aims to promote fairness and transparency within the renovation industry. It accredits renovation businesses that meet specific criteria, including transparent pricing, clear terms, and ethical sales practices. Accredited businesses must also demonstrate a commitment to customer service standards and financial accountability. This accreditation benefits both businesses and consumers. Businesses gain enhanced credibility, access to dispute resolution services, and differentiation in the market. Consumers benefit from the assurance of engaging with reputable and transparent businesses, along with access to a structured dispute resolution process.

#2. Renovation Contractors and Material Suppliers Association Accreditation Scheme
Design: The Real Design
The RCMA (Renovation Contractors and Material Suppliers Association) Accreditation Scheme in Singapore aims to elevate professionalism and quality within the renovation and interior design industry. It accredits businesses based on criteria such as workmanship quality, professionalism, financial stability, compliance with regulations, customer satisfaction, and commitment to industry improvement. Accredited businesses benefit from enhanced credibility, industry connections, and collaboration opportunities. Consumers benefit from confidence in choosing accredited businesses known for quality work and ethical practices.

#3. CaseTrust-RCMA Joint Accreditation Scheme
Design: Doubble Interior Associates
The CaseTrust-RCMA Joint Accreditation Scheme for Interior Design Firms is a collaborative initiative between CASE and RCMA in Singapore. It aims to ensure ethical practices, transparency, and professionalism within the interior design industry. Accredited firms meet strict standards in areas such as transparent pricing, customer service, compliance, and contractual clarity. Benefits include enhanced credibility for firms, confidence for clients in hiring accredited firms, and access to dispute resolution services. The scheme elevates industry standards and fosters positive relationships between interior design firms and their clients by promoting ethical and transparent business practices.

#4. HDB Registered Renovation Contractors Scheme
Design: Brickwood Studio
The HDB Registered Renovation Contractors Scheme in Singapore, established by the Housing & Development Board (HDB), ensures the quality and compliance of renovation works in HDB flats. Contractors undergo a stringent evaluation process, assessing technical competence, track record, compliance with HDB guidelines, and financial stability. Registered contractors gain authorization to work in HDB flats, enhanced credibility, and access to HDB resources. HDB flat owners benefit from assurance of contractor quality, better compliance with regulations, and smoother renovation projects.
What this means to you?
- Assurance that the registered contractor has been evaluated and approved by HDB, reducing the risk of substandard or non-compliant renovation works.
- Access to contractors with a better understanding of HDB regulations and requirements, leading to smoother and more compliant renovation projects.
- Note: In case of any dispute regarding the cost, timeline, or standard of the renovation, both parties should aim to resolve the issue through mutual discussion. If a resolution cannot be reached through amicable means, you can either seek help from CASE or the Small Claims Tribunals. Alternatively, you may choose to address the matter through legal proceedings.
#5. Renovation and Decoration Advisory Centre Accreditation Scheme
Design: The Real Design
The RADAC (Renovation and Decoration Advisory Centre) Accreditation Scheme in Singapore focuses on ensuring ethical conduct and professionalism within the renovation and decoration industry. It evaluates renovation businesses based on criteria such as quality workmanship, customer service, compliance with regulations, and contractual transparency. Accredited businesses benefit from increased credibility, access to RADAC's resources, and opportunities for professional development. Consumers benefit from confidence in selecting businesses with proven professionalism and transparent practices.

#6. Singapore Interior Design Accreditation Scheme
Design: DreamCatcher Interior Design
Initiated by the Society of Interior Designers, Singapore, the Singapore Interior Design Accreditation Scheme was crafted to enhance the standards of the interior design profession in Singapore. This scheme provides accreditation to individual designers, outlines essential skill sets and competencies, serving as a link between education and practical application. When combined with established Interior Design best practices, it collectively contributes to upholding elevated benchmarks throughout Singapore.
